Is core i7-4702MQ good?

Is core i7-4702MQ good?

The performance of the Core i7-4702MQ is slightly above a similarly clocked Ivy Bridge processor due to the architectural improvements. As a result, overall performance is similar to the Ivy Bridge based Core i7-3630QM.

SKU i7-4702MQ
Max Turbo Frequency (GHz) 3.200000
Memory Capacity 32 GB
Graphics/GPU Intel HD Graphics 4600
Tjunction/Tmax 100°C
